IUR F SPRING 1999 4 Peter Khoury pt7
BC: Why did you go and drink some water?
PK: Well, to wash this thing down. . . . There was definitely something stuck in my throat. I had a coughing fit that went for hours, for three days. I tried bread. My mum called a couple of times during the day and heard me coughing over the phone. Just eat some bread and wash it down. Not that I told her what it was. I spoke to Vivian on the phone.
BC: When did you speak to her?
PK: It would have been half an hour after it happened.
BC: What did you say to her?
PK: She would have just got into work. Probably about 8:30 I spoke to her. I just said to her, she heard me coughing, and I said I’ve got this thing stuck in my throat. I’ve been trying to wash it down. It won’t go. It’s annoying. I said to her, “When you come home I just want to talk to you about something,” and left it at that. I waited until she came home. While I was home on my own I was coughing. I was trying to drink. But after the first glass of water I went into the bathroom to use the toilet.
BC: Why was that? Did you feel . . .
PK: I had to go to the toilet.
BC: Would that have been normal at that time?
PK: Not really . . . It didn’t seem odd to me. . . . I had a strong urge to go to the toilet. I had a glass of water and that even made it more so that I needed to go. I went to the toilet. As I said before I had a shower the night before. Then I went straight to bed. Vivian and I just fell asleep. Nothing happened. Basically I was in that much pain when I tried to use the toilet I thought my penis was virtually slashed.
It felt like it was cut up and it was just burning. It was just too painful. I pulled the foreskin back, and wrapped around the head and part of my penis was this hair that was wrapped right around it, really tightly wrapped, and there was another little hair that was also intertwined. . . . All I did . . . It really, really hurt. Like it was so painful. It was like a nylon string, and it was going to cut me off. . . . I untangled it. It was really painful to untangle to . . . not that it cut me, though. But it felt really, really painful to take it off.
When I eventually took it off I came into my office and grabbed a plastic sachet bag, put it in it, sealed it. The reason I did that was because I knew that there was no way, no way at all, that a hair that size and wrapped around the way it was should have been there, and thinking of these women, the thing in my throat, the hair, something bizarre had just happened and I’m glad now I actually kept the sample, because as you know I’ve kept it for quite a few years.
